Identifying Factors that Increase Vulnerability:
Several risk factors contribute to the susceptibility of both drivers and passengers in ride-hailing vehicles. The unique nature of the platform, which often involves strangers in close proximity, heightens the likelihood for unsafe circumstances. Factors such as late-night rides, passengers under the influence, insufficient screening procedures, and the lack of security measures within vehicles can further exacerbate the potential dangers. It is crucial to recognize these factors and take proactive measures to reduce them.
Enhanced Safety Measures:
Rideshare providers have a duty to ensure the security of their drivers and passengers. They should continually assess and update safety measures to address sexual assault and violence. Some important safety uber rape measures include:
a) Rigorous background checks: In-depth background checks should be conducted on those providing the rides to identify any prior criminal history or behavioral issues.
b) Identity verification: Employing strong identification processes, such as verifying users' identities through ID authentication or biometric data, can help reduce the likelihood of unauthorized access to the platform.
c) In-app saf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have implemented safety features, such as panic buttons, live location tracking, and two-way ratings, to enhance responsibility and enable prompt responses to potential incidents.
d) Education and training: Providing comprehensive training programs to users, including safety awareness, conflict de-escalation, and reporting procedures, is essential. Promoting a climate of zero tolerance for assault and violence within the ride-hailing environment is crucial.
Engaged Law Enforcement Involvement:
Law enforcement agencies play a critical role in addressing assault and violence within the ridesharing industry. They should work closely together with ride-hailing providers to develop effective approaches to tackle and respond to such crimes. Some key steps for law enforcement authorities include:
a) Enhanced reporting mechanisms: Establishing streamlined channels for reporting and ensuring privacy for victims can promote increased reporting and facilitate investigations.
b) Partnerships and information exchange: Sharing relevant information between law enforcement and ride-hailing companies can assist in identifying recurrent perpetrators and improving preventive measures.
c) Training and education: Conducting training sessions for law enforcement personnel to better understand the specificities of sexual assault and violence in the ridesharing industry can improve their capacity to respond effectively.
